1. Improved Footwork
Agility ladder drills are designed to improve footwork and body control. By performing various exercises such as high knees, lateral shuffles, and quick feet drills, athletes can enhance their coordination and agility. This translates to better movement on the field or court, allowing athletes to change direction quickly and efficiently during gameplay.

2. Increased Speed
Speed is a crucial component of any sport, and agility ladder drills can help athletes increase their speed and acceleration. By practicing quick and precise movements on the ladder, athletes can improve their sprinting speed and reaction time. This can be particularly beneficial for sports that require short bursts of speed, such as football, basketball, or soccer.

3. Enhanced Cardiovascular Endurance
Agility ladder drills are a great way to incorporate cardiovascular exercise into your training routine. By performing high-intensity drills on the ladder, athletes can improve their cardiovascular endurance and stamina. This can help athletes maintain their energy levels throughout a game or match, allowing them to perform at their best for longer periods.

4. Improved Balance and Coordination
Balancing on the narrow rungs of an agility ladder can help athletes improve their balance and coordination. These skills are essential for athletes in sports such as gymnastics, tennis, or martial arts, where precise movements and control are crucial. By incorporating ladder drills into their training, athletes can develop better proprioception and body awareness.

5. Injury Prevention
Agility ladder drills can help athletes strengthen the muscles in their lower body and core, which can reduce the risk of injury. By improving flexibility, stability, and strength through ladder drills, athletes can minimize the risk of common sports injuries such as sprains, strains, and muscle imbalances.

6. Fun and Engaging Workouts
Agility ladder drills offer a fun and engaging way to break up traditional training routines. Athletes of all ages and skill levels can benefit from the challenge of navigating through the ladder with speed and precision. These workouts can be easily customized to suit individual needs and goals, making them a versatile tool for any athlete.

Q: How often should I incorporate agility ladder drills into my training routine?
A: It is recommended to perform agility ladder drills 2-3 times per week to see significant improvements in speed, agility, and coordination.

Q: Can agility ladder drills benefit non-athletes?
A: Yes, agility ladder drills can benefit individuals of all fitness levels. These drills can help improve balance, coordination, and cardiovascular endurance, making them a great addition to any fitness routine.

Q: Are agility ladder drills suitable for children?
A: Yes, agility ladder drills can be adapted to suit children of all ages. These drills can help improve coordination, speed, and agility in a fun and engaging way for kids.
